Output 3e59f5e7c63a357781994d1ec3ee338a751fdd839af385042ae28d4771c30978:1

value
1656416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d288691e535951c3304d6bd61bf726f2b436134 OP_EQUAL
address
3JwCBa94p9JATVurPY2ivAYbpu1VPHQLqb
transaction
3e59f5e7c63a357781994d1ec3ee338a751fdd839af385042ae28d4771c30978
spent
true